深入解析VPN高级重启,原理、操作与故障排查指南

hh785003 2026-02-01 半仙加速器 3 0

在现代网络环境中,虚拟私人网络(VPN)已成为保障远程办公安全、访问受限资源以及保护用户隐私的重要工具,当用户遇到连接中断、延迟过高或无法通过认证等问题时,常规的重启往往无法解决问题。“高级重启”便成为网络工程师必须掌握的一项关键技术,本文将系统讲解什么是VPN高级重启,其背后的原理、具体操作步骤,以及如何借助它有效解决常见问题。

我们需要明确“高级重启”的定义,它并非简单地关闭并重新打开客户端应用,而是指对VPN连接链路中的多个关键组件进行有意识的、分层次的重置操作,包括但不限于:清空本地缓存的会话信息、强制释放IP地址租约、重启底层网络接口、清除DNS缓存,甚至重置防火墙规则和路由表条目,这种做法特别适用于那些因配置残留、状态异常或服务器端策略变更导致的顽固性连接失败。

以OpenVPN为例,高级重启流程通常包括以下步骤:

  1. 终止当前进程:使用命令行工具如taskkill /F /IM openvpn.exe(Windows)或pkill openvpn(Linux/macOS)强制结束所有相关进程。
  2. 清理配置文件缓存:删除临时文件夹中存储的证书、密钥或session文件(例如~/.openvpn/目录下的.crt.key等),防止旧凭证干扰新连接。
  3. 刷新网络接口:执行ipconfig /releaseipconfig /renew(Windows)或sudo dhclient eth0(Linux),让系统重新获取IP地址,避免IP冲突。
  4. 清除DNS缓存:运行ipconfig /flushdns(Windows)或sudo systemd-resolve --flush-caches(Linux),确保域名解析指向正确目标。
  5. 重启路由器/网关服务:若条件允许,可登录路由器管理界面手动重启DHCP服务或防火墙规则,尤其适用于企业级部署场景。

值得注意的是,高级重启并非万能药,如果问题持续存在,可能涉及更深层次的原因,如服务器端负载过高、证书过期、MTU不匹配或ISP限制(如NAT穿透失败),此时应结合日志分析(如OpenVPN的日志文件位于/var/log/openvpn.log)、抓包工具(Wireshark)及ping/traceroute测试来定位根源。

高级重启还应遵循最小化影响原则——建议在非高峰时段执行,并提前通知团队成员,对于企业环境,可制定标准化脚本(如PowerShell或Bash)实现一键式高级重启流程,提高运维效率。

掌握VPN高级重启不仅是技术能力的体现,更是提升用户体验与网络稳定性的关键手段,作为网络工程师,我们不仅要懂“怎么用”,更要明白“为什么这么做”,唯有如此,才能在复杂多变的网络世界中游刃有余,真正守护每一寸数字通道的安全与畅通。

深入解析VPN高级重启,原理、操作与故障排查指南

半仙加速器app